Verdict

Ann Arbor, MI offers better overall compensation for pharmacists, winning 4 out of 4 metrics compared to Shelby Township.

The salary gap between Ann Arbor and Shelby Township is $25,346 (17.60%). Ann Arbor's median is +18.05% compared to the US national median of $143,489.

Cost-of-Living Adjusted Comparison

After cost-of-living adjustment, Ann Arbor ($167,916 effective) pays 8.64% more than Shelby Township ($154,558 effective).

Historical Salary Growth Comparison

Based on BLS OEWS metropolitan area data, pharmacist salaries in Ann Arbor grew 31.9% from 2019 to 2025, compared to 15.8% growth in Shelby Township over the same period.

Methodology & Data Source

All salary figures are 2026 projections based on BLS OEWS May 2025 data. A 1.83% CAGR (derived from 6-year national BLS trends) was applied to estimate current compensation. Cost-of-living adjustments use BEA Regional Price Parity data. Actual salaries vary by employer, certifications, and experience.
